Method
Preparation of Filling
- 1
Combine Ingredients
In a mixing bowl, combine the shredded cooked chicken, cream cheese, shredded cheese, and taco seasoning. Mix well until all ingredients are evenly incorporated.
Assembling Enchiladas
- 2
Prepare Tortillas
In a skillet over medium heat, warm the corn tortillas for about 30 seconds on each side, or until they are pliable.
- 3
Fill Tortillas
Place about 1/3 cup of the chicken filling in the center of each tortilla. Roll the tortillas tightly around the filling and place them seam-side down in a greased baking dish.
Baking
- 4
Add Sauce
Pour the green enchilada sauce evenly over the top of the rolled enchiladas.
- 5
Bake
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C). Bake the enchiladas in the preheated oven for 20-25 minutes, or until the cheese is bubbly and the enchiladas are heated through.
Serving
- 6
Garnish and Serve
Remove the enchiladas from the oven and let them cool for a few minutes. Garnish with fresh cilantro and serve warm.
